• Results for
    • St Seton
  • (1)
USA, New York, Lower Manhattan, Battery Park, Church of Our Lady of the Holy Rosary, detail of the facade.
20110619
USA, New York, Lower Manhattan, Battery Park, Church of Our Lady of the Holy Rosary, detail of the facade.